On Mon, Sep 19, 2011 at 10:38 AM, Paul Ramsey <pramsey at opengeo.org> wrote:
> Yep, it's an error... Probably any white space at all will work to
> cause an error. The code is taking everything from the start of the
> data statement to the " from " and treating it as the geometry column
> name.
>
> As always, the question is whether to hack a fix to the existing
> parser or replace it with something like a regex.

> On Sat, Sep 17, 2011 at 6:21 AM, Jan Hartmann <j.l.h.hartmann at uva.nl> wrote:
>> This is such a weird error that I ask for confirmation before submitting a
>> bug. The following declaration of a PostGIS connection does *not* work:
>>
>>     connectiontype postgis
>>     connection "..."
>>     data "    rd_bnd from (
>>             select gid,bladnr,rd_bnd from tmk.bladgrenzen
>>         ) as foo using unique gid using srid=28992
>>     "
>>
>> while the following works fine:
>>
>> connectiontype postgis
>>     connection "..."
>>     data "    rd_bnd from (
>>             select gid,bladnr,rd_bnd from tmk.bladgrenzen
>>         ) as foo using unique gid using srid=28992
>>     "
>>
>> Don't try to spot the difference: the mailer automatically changes tabs into
>> blanks.
>>
>> If there are tabs (or newlines) around the first variable in the data
>> clause, the query fails: the database is queried with the tab or newline
>> added to the variable name and returns the error "variable not found". In
>> the subselect you can put as many tabs,newlines or other whitespace as you
>> like.
>>
>> If this is really an error (perhaps I am dizzy from looking for half an
>> afternoon at this data statement), there must be more cases where the parser
>> doesn't get it right. Can anyone confirm?
>>
>> Jan
